LBRDK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2019 in Review

398 of the 4,604 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Liberty Broadband Class C (LBRDK) for Q2 2019, worth a combined $10.4B — up 9.6% from $9.53B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 49 funds opened new LBRDK positions and 37 closed out — a net gain of 12 holders — while 105 added to existing stakes and 134 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Nuveen, opening a new position worth an estimated $78.2M. The largest seller was Goldman Sachs, cutting an estimated $40.3M.
